Person treated for diabetic issue at commuter parking lot, Iowa City IA


Emergency services responded to a person experiencing diabetic problems at a commuter parking lot near Finkbine Commuter Drive in Iowa City. The situation was later downgraded and the fire engine was cleared to return to service.
